Description

A kind of new mobile type piston pump
Technical field
The utility model relates to a kind of water pump, in particular to a kind of new mobile type piston pump.
Background technology
Water pump has a wide range of applications in industrial and agricultural production. In some special industries, often need simple and easy high pressure water extraction equipment. The utility model devises a kind of new mobile type piston pump, and structure is simple, conveniently installs and moves, utilizes driven by rotating wheel piston reciprocating to move, it may be achieved the simple and easy high pressure water extraction in interim place.
Summary of the invention
The purpose of this utility model is exactly the deficiency for prior art existence, it provides a kind of new mobile type piston pump, and structure is simple, conveniently installs and moves, utilizes driven by rotating wheel piston reciprocating to move, it may be achieved the simple and easy high pressure water extraction in interim place.
A kind of new mobile type piston pump, its technical scheme is: primarily of motor, speed reduction unit, follow-up pulley, support, runner, regulate block, slide block, connecting rod, joint, main shaft, cylinder body and base composition, described motor, speed reduction unit, support, cylinder body is arranged on base, described motor output shaft is connected with reducer input shaft, motion-work wheel and follow-up pulley on speed reduction unit output shaft rely on belt to connect, described follow-up pulley is coaxially connected with the runner being arranged on support, described adjustment block is arranged on runner, described slide block utilizes pin to be fixed on adjustment block, described connecting rod one end is arranged on slide block, the connecting rod the other end is arranged on joint, described main shaft one end is provided with joint, the main shaft the other end is provided with and the piston of cylinder body coaxial cooperation, piston is provided with check valve first, described cylinder body is provided with check valve second and water port.
When water pump works, motor is slowed down by speed reduction unit, and speed reduction unit drives follow-up pulley to rotate by motion-work wheel, and follow-up pulley drives runner to rotate, and runner relies on and regulates block and the motion of slide block drivening rod, and connecting rod drives piston to stretch in cylinder interior by joint and main shaft. When absorbing water, piston is moved to the left, and the check valve first being located on piston is closed, and the check valve second being located at cylinder base is opened, and water enters cylinder interior from check valve second; During draining, piston is to moving right, and check valve first is opened, and check valve second is closed, and current are discharged by water port through check valve first. The position on block is being regulated, it may be achieved the adjustment of the flexible stroke of piston by changing slide block.
